Here be Pterodactylus - Clogwen Pen Llechen and the Teryn Slab - With Lliwedd in cloud

Painted from a photo taken Nov 2011. The sun was shining and the clouds that were sitting around the slopes were fluffy and white. Clogwyn Pen Llechen and the Teyrn Slab that you see on the approach looked like the haunt of Pterodactylus in the early morning light. And there was not a soul about to spoil the tranquillity of the moment.

The painting was done as an exercise in "Why paint in Gouache" that came out of a request from Standish Art Group for me to do a demonstration for them in Gouache. I decided this scene favoured Gouache over all mediums and so formed the basis for the demo. It would look pretty wicked in oils though - Watch this space :-)

Ref: 11x15" - Gouache

Date: 19/09/2012

Location: Miners Path - Pen - Y - Pass - Snowdon
